Repair or replace, told straight

A leak from a fitting or valve is usually a repair. A leak from the tank body itself means the tank has corroded through and needs replacement; no patch holds on a rusted tank. We inspect the tank and the anode, weigh the age and the cost, and give you a straight recommendation rather than upselling a unit you do not need.

Plainfield water heater repair questions

Why do I have no hot water?

On a gas unit, often a failed thermocouple or pilot; on an electric unit, a burned-out heating element or thermostat. We pinpoint the cause and repair it the same visit when possible.

My water heater is leaking. Can you fix it?

If the leak is at a valve or fitting, yes. If the tank body is leaking it has corroded through and needs replacement, and we will tell you which it is.

Why does my water heater make rumbling noises?

Sediment buildup, common with Hendricks County water, settles at the bottom and pops as it heats. We flush the tank and check whether the heating is being affected.

Should I repair or replace my water heater?

We base it on age, the cost of the fix, and the tank's condition. A newer tank with a minor part failure is worth repairing; an old, corroded one is usually not.
